Fastest growing villages in South District district

Ranked by the change between the Census 2011 count and the 2020 Mission Antyodaya survey.

#Village Block 20112020Change
1 Tingrithang Namchi 514 1,018 +98.0%
2 Passi Namthang 500 924 +84.8%
3 Ramabung Sumbuk 844 1,398 +65.6%
4 Assangthang Namchi 785 1,288 +64.1%
5 Donak Namthang 302 451 +49.3%
6 Namlung Ravangla 947 1,407 +48.6%
7 Salleybong Namchi 606 896 +47.9%
8 Borong Ravangla 1,033 1,524 +47.5%
9 Sorok Namchi 474 689 +45.4%
10 Gangchung Temi 546 763 +39.7%
11 Pallum Namchi 204 273 +33.8%
12 Tinkitam Ravangla 749 1,002 +33.8%
13 PAKYTAM Namthang 255 338 +32.5%
14 Tsalumthang Temi 901 1,186 +31.6%
15 Phamthang Ravangla 619 804 +29.9%
16 Sangbung Namchi 874 1,126 +28.8%
17 Jarrong Ravangla 874 1,104 +26.3%
18 Ralong Ravangla 680 852 +25.3%
19 Gom Namchi 1,163 1,457 +25.3%
20 Phalidara Namchi 808 1,001 +23.9%

Villages that shrank most in South District district

A falling count usually means out-migration, but in a small village it can also mean a boundary change.

#Village Block 20112020Change
1 Suntaley Sumbuk 410 256 -37.6%
2 Kamrang Namchi 1,440 920 -36.1%
3 Sangmoo Ravangla 1,532 995 -35.0%
4 Temi Temi 1,195 793 -33.6%
5 Turung Namthang 1,121 775 -30.9%
6 Nalam Kolbung Namthang 1,013 717 -29.2%
7 Singhithang Namchi 338 249 -26.3%
8 Boomtar Namchi 944 699 -25.9%
9 Rateypani Namthang 1,269 951 -25.1%
10 Kopchey Namchi 727 586 -19.4%
11 Deu Temi 1,098 905 -17.6%
12 Lingzo Ravangla 776 671 -13.5%
13 Lingding Ravangla 506 440 -13.0%
14 Gagyong Yangang 1,873 1,632 -12.9%
15 Paiyong Sumbuk 1,054 932 -11.6%
16 Tarku Temi 1,856 1,643 -11.5%
17 Kartikey Sumbuk 876 783 -10.6%
18 Ben Temi 2,200 1,975 -10.2%
19 Maneydara Namthang 892 805 -9.8%
20 Yangang Yangang 1,505 1,368 -9.1%
